WHAT THIS MEANS
WTI crude oil reaching $100 per barrel in weekend trading reflects heightened demand or supply concerns, potentially boosting profits for energy companies in the short term. However, this price level may already be anticipated by the market due to ongoing geopolitical tensions and could lead to increased volatility rather than sustained gains. Overall, while it signals strength in commodities, broader economic factors like potential recessions might limit long-term benefits.
